Spotting Individual's Trafficking: Resources and Help
If you or someone you are aware of is a victim of individual’s trafficking, immediate assistance is essential. A crucial resource is the Polaris Project, a initiative dedicated to combating modern slavery. They operate the National Human Trafficking Hotline, providing secure support and guidance to victims, survivors, and those requiring to report concerning activity. You can reach the Polaris Project's National Human Trafficking Hotline at 888-373-7888. Note this hotline is available at all times and offers support in multiple languages.
